Hearing continued to March for State School employee accused of abuse

West Plains, MO. – On Thursday, one of the individuals accused of abuse or neglect of a child while employed by the Ozark Horizon State School stood before the Howell County Court. Vernetta Burgess is one of six women charged with Abuse or Neglect of a Child under section 568.060.5(1) and Endangering the Welfare of a Child Creating Substantial Risk-1st Degree for their treatment of a 13-year old child with autism during the spring of 2022.

A disposition hearing was held on January 26th and was continued to March 9th of this year at the Howell County Courthouse. According to the Missouri Attorney General’s “The Court Process: Understanding the Criminal Justice Process”, a disposition is the “Final decision that ends a criminal proceeding by judgment of acquittal or dismissal, or sets the sentence if the defendant has been convicted.”

Thursday’s hearing was the second disposition hearing for Burgess to be held on the case. The next hearing is scheduled for March 9, 2023 at 1 p.m.
